A model of chronic IgE-mediated food allergy in ovalbumin-sensitized mice BJMBR
Saldanha,J.C.S.; Gargiulo,D.L.; Silva,S.S.; Carmo-Pinto,F.H.; Andrade,M.C.; Alvarez-Leite,J.I.; Teixeira,M.M.; Cara,D.C..
Food allergy is most frequently the result of IgE-mediated hypersensitivity reactions. Here, we describe a chronic model in which some of the intestinal and systemic consequences of continuous egg white solution ingestion by ovalbumin-sensitized eight-week-old BALB/c mice, 6 animals per group, of both sexes, were investigated. There was a 20% loss of body weight that began one week after antigen exposure and persisted throughout the experiment (3 weeks). The sensitization procedure induced the production of anti-ovalbumin IgG1 and IgE, which were enhanced by oral antigen exposure (129% for IgG1 and 164% for IgE, compared to sensitization values). Butyrate induces apoptosis in murine macrophages via caspase-3, but independent of autocrine synthesis of tumor necrosis factor and nitric oxide BJMBR
Ramos,M.G.; Rabelo,F.L.A.; Duarte,T.; Gazzinelli,R.T.; Alvarez-Leite,J.I..
We demonstrated that 4 mM butyrate induces apoptosis in murine peritoneal macrophages in a dose- and time-dependent manner as indicated by studies of cell viability, flow cytometric analysis of annexin-V binding, DNA ladder pattern and the determination of hypodiploid DNA content. The activity of caspase-3 was enhanced during macrophage apoptosis induced by butyrate and the caspase inhibitor z-VAD-FMK (100 µM) inhibited the butyrate effect, indicating the major role of the caspase cascade in the process. The levels of butyrate-induced apoptosis in macrophages were enhanced by co-treatment with 1 µg/ml bacterial lipopolysaccharide (LPS). Effect of Lactobacillus delbrueckii on cholesterol metabolism in germ-free mice and on atherogenesis in apolipoprotein E knock-out mice BJMBR
Portugal,L.R.; Gonçalves,J.L.; Fernandes,L.R.; Silva,H.P.S.; Arantes,R.M.E.; Nicoli,J.R.; Vieira,L.Q.; Alvarez-Leite,J.I..
Elevated blood cholesterol is an important risk factor associated with atherosclerosis and coronary heart disease. Several studies have reported a decrease in serum cholesterol during the consumption of large doses of fermented dairy products or lactobacillus strains. The proposed mechanism for this effect is the removal or assimilation of intestinal cholesterol by the bacteria, reducing cholesterol absorption. Although this effect was demonstrated in vitro, its relevance in vivo is still controversial. Furthermore, few studies have investigated the role of lactobacilli in atherogenesis. Eggplant (Solanum melongena) infusion has a modest and transitory effect on hypercholesterolemic subjects BJMBR
Guimarães,P.R.; Galvão,A.M.P.; Batista,C.M.; Azevedo,G.S.; Oliveira,R.D.; Lamounier,R.P.; Freire,N.; Barros,A.M.D.; Sakurai,E.; Oliveira,J.P.; Vieira,E.C.; Alvarez-Leite,J.I..
Eggplant (Solanum melongena) is consumed extensively in Brazil. It has been believed that infusion of a powdered preparation of the fruit may reduce serum cholesterol. However, there are few documented reports on its effects on cholesterol metabolism and its possible hypocholesterolemic effect has not been proved by well-controlled studies. The aim of the present study was to observe the effects of S. melongena on the serum cholesterol and triglycerides of 38 hypercholesterolemic human volunteers ingesting S. melongena infusion for five weeks. Paradoxical effect of a pequi oil-rich diet on the development of atherosclerosis: balance between antioxidant and hyperlipidemic properties BJMBR
Aguilar,E.C.; Jascolka,T.L.; Teixeira,L.G.; Lages,P.C.; Ribeiro,A.C.C.; Vieira,E.L.M.; Peluzio,M.C.G.; Alvarez-Leite,J.I..
Pequi is the fruit of Caryocar brasiliense and its oil has a high concentration of monounsaturated and saturated fatty acids, which are anti- and pro-atherogenic agents, respectively, and of carotenoids, which give it antioxidant properties. Our objective was to study the effect of the intake of a cholesterol-rich diet supplemented with pequi oil, compared to the same diet containing soybean oil, on atherosclerosis development, and oxidative stress in atherosclerosis-susceptible LDL receptor-deficient mice (LDLr-/-, C57BL/6-background). Female mice were fed a cholesterol-rich diet containing 7% soybean oil (Soybean group, N = 12) or 7% pequi oil (Pequi group, N = 12) for 6 weeks.
